ADHD Medication For Adults
Adults suffering from ADHD are often treated by taking medication. The stimulants stimulate brain areas that control attention and behavior.
They can help reduce the frequency of fidgeting, hyperactivity and interruptions. They are often provided along with behavioural therapy.
Stimulants
Psychiatrists who specialise in ADHD can prescribe medications that will help to alleviate symptoms of the condition. These stimulants include drugs like dexamphetamine or methylphenidate that increase levels of certain brain chemicals that control the quality of your attention span, discipline and impulse control. Stimulant medicines typically begin working within 45-60 minutes, which means you will see the results of your treatment very quickly. You may need to monitor your symptoms at home for several days before you and your physician will determine the right dosage for you.
There are other medications available to treat ADHD. Antidepressants and Atomoxetine, both non-stimulants, which improve your concentration and impulse control by working differently than stimulants. They can be beneficial when you are unable to use stimulants due to medical issues or if they fail to produce the desired effects or have undesirable side effects.
Stimulants work by increasing the levels of chemicals in your brain called neurotransmitters, which help brain cells to communicate with one another.
